#682c8d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#682c8d is composed of 40.8% red, 17.3%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.2% cyan, 68.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 277.1 degrees, a saturation of 52.4% and a lightness of 36.3%. #682c8d color hex could be obtained by blending #d058ff with #00001b.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

Shades and Tints of #682c8d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050206 is the darkest color, while #faf6f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#682c8d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e5762 is the less saturated color, while #7201b8 is the most saturated one.
